2005 Washington Revised Code RCW 19.182.130: Obtaining information under false pretenses — Penalty.

    A person who knowingly and willfully obtains information on a consumer from a consumer reporting agency under false pretenses is subject to a fine of up to five thousand dollars or imprisonment for up to one year, or both.

    [1993 c 476 § 15.]
